The '''ice spikes''' is a variant of the snowy plains, featuring [[ice spikes]] made of [[Packed Ice|packed]] and [[blue ice]] and other special features.
|
|
|
|
== Description ==
|
|
The ice spikes features large numbers of [[ice spike]]s and [[ice patch]]es dotting across its landscape. Additionally, all grass blocks are replaced with [[snow block]]s so that no trees nor other vegetations can generate. Snow layers still form atop the snow blocks, making them seem taller than they actually are. No surface structures generate in this biome.
